Richland Farms home tops East County sales

A home in Richland Farms tops all transactions in this week's real estate. E. Lawrence and Sally Reagan, Bradenton, sold their home at 10208 S.R. 64 E. to Mark Cahill Investments LLC for $700,000. Built in 1967, it has four bedrooms, two baths, a pool and 2,326 square feet of living area.

PHOTO GALLERY: Lakewood Ranch High volleyball

The Lakewood Ranch High volleyball team won its first-ever regional tournament match, defeating Tampa King 3-0 in a Class 6A-Region 3 quarterfinal Nov. 2. The Lady Mustangs defeated the Lions 26-24, 25-20, 25-22. Mariah Robertson finished with 11 kills and three aces and Ashlyn Falahee had seven kills, two blocks, four digs and an ace to lead the way for Lakewood. Quillan Toler finished with seven kills, one block and one ace and Shelby Walker added four kills and five blocks. Ali Milbourn finished with 22 assists. With the win, Lakewood plays host to Seminole Osceola in a regional semifinal at 7 p.m. tonight. The Lady Mustangs defeated the Lady Warriors 3-1 to win their first district title.
